Research Interests
Jerry Coleman has taught for the University of Southern Mississippi for more than ten years. His studies focus on the prehistoric people of the American South West and the quantitative analysis between how they lived and where they lived. Annually, he field teaches GHY 409, The Geography of the American South West, in the New Mexico, Colorado, Arizona, and Utah sub-region. In addition, a new course should debut shortly on the Native Americans of South Western United States of America.
